Stamped Concrete designs gives homeowners many style options. Patterns can look like stone, slate, or brick. Color can be mixed in to match nearby homes. This helps areas match. In Galesburg, many homes have different styles. A design that works improves the look of the yard. Many residents ask if decorative concrete fades. Protective coatings help prevent fading. Seasonal exposure can still affect surfaces over time. Maintenance helps keep it looking good.
Many assume stamped surfaces are slippery. When sealed correctly, traction can be added. This helps reduce slips. Patios and steps benefit from this. Throughout Michigan, ice can form quickly. Grip matters. Selecting the right texture helps improve safety. Professionals understand this. They choose materials based on location. This helps year-round use.
Many also wonder is how stamped areas handle repairs. Minor cracks may appear. These are usually surface-level. Joint placement helps control movement. This is part of the design.
